Jimbo Fisher’s name surfaces at Auburn (Updated, he’s staying)

December 6th, 2008, 11:53 am by Brad Milner

Update, Dec. 6, 7:30p.m.: Fisher indeed released his own statement, saying he’s on the recruiting trail and has had no contact with Auburn, nor has his agent. It really would have been foolish for him to leave and have to rebuild.

Update, Dec. 6, 4:09 p.m.: FSU President T.K. Wetherell said Saturday that Fisher isn’t going anywhere. It’ll be interesting to see what assurances they have him.

Original post follows:

It’s not uncommon for big names to surface just days after a resignation. This is the case at Auburn, and the new name is Florida State offensive coordinator Jimbo Fisher.

There have been a few reports of this, and ESPN’s Pat Forde said on Saturday’s College GameDay broadcast since Houston Nutt has been locked up by Ole Miss that Fisher and Georgia Tech head coach Paul Johnson ar being considered.

Fisher is the head coach in waiting at FSU, but that doesn’t mean he has to stay there. He signed a three-year deal last December for $1 million a year. If Bobby Bowden isn’t retired at the end of the deal, the finish of the 2010 season, then FSU will give Fisher a multi-million buyout.

His contract called for a $2.5 million buyout (paid by Fisher, of course) if he went elsewhere by the end of the deal. He flirted briefly with West Virginia and the buyout increased to $5 million.

Fisher’s succession is confirmed

December 10th, 2007, 2:35 pm by Brad Milner

FSU officially announced on Monday that Jimbo Fisher will succeed Bobby Bowden as the Seminoles’ head football coach when Bobby Bowden moves on. It also was announced that Bowden has agreed to a one-year extension to coach his 33rd season at the school.

This isn’t new news, but it is official now. Details on both contracts weren’t released, but The Associated Press reported the same things as ESPN last week: That Fisher is set for a hefty buyout should he not be named the head coach.

This move had everything to do with showing recruits that there will be a guy in place when Bowden moves on. I say move on as a nice way of saying, ‘here’s to hoping he doesn’t die, or worse, while coaching.’

So Fisher is the man. But should he be?

He has no head coaching experience. Chuck Amato has way more and has been successful, yet he wasn’t in the conversation. Fisher has a great offensive mind, but being a head coach is a whole new thing.

I’m not convinced and I don’t think many FSU fans should be. But you have to deal with it.

FSU hires Jimbo Fisher

January 8th, 2007, 4:22 pm by Brad Milner

Florida State announced Monday the hiring of Jimbo Fisher as the new offensive coordinator and quarterbacks coach.

He replaces Jeff Bowden and Daryl Dickey, whose contract was not renewed. The announcement comes two days after FSU said it withdrew an offer from Fisher. Alabama also was clamoring for his services.

Fisher, who will officially sign a three-year deal later this week, did some good things at LSU and at other stops along the way, so the FSU faithful should be happy. FSU’s overhauled offensive staff is nearly complete, with Bobby Bowden saying Monday that the final piece of the offense, the running backs coach to replace Billy Sexton, will soon be hired.
